PatternMatchingEntity ク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
意図認識に使用されるパターン マッチング エンティティを表します。
public class PatternMatchingEntity
type PatternMatchingEntity = class
Public Class PatternMatchingEntity
- 継承
-
PatternMatchingEntity
コンストラクター
PatternMatchingEntity(String, EntityType, EntityMatchMode, IEnumerable<String>) |
入力パラメーターを使用してプロパティを設定する保護されたコンストラクター。 |
プロパティ
EntityId |
このエンティティが一致する場合に定義するために使用される ID。 この ID は意図フレーズに含まれている必要があります。またはエンティティが一致しません。 |
Mode |
このエンティティの EntityMatchMode。 |
Phrases |
List 型エンティティのエンティティと一致するために使用される文字列のリスト。 厳密モードとは、エンティティが一覧に表示される必要があるということです。 |
Type |
このエンティティの EntityType。 |
メソッド
CreateAnyEntity(String) |
指定した意図 ID を使用して、パターン マッチング エンティティを作成します。 |
CreateIntegerEntity(String) |
指定した意図 ID を使用して、パターン マッチング エンティティを作成します。 PrebuiltInteger エンティティは、字句、数字、序数の形式で数値を表す単語と一致します。 |
CreateListEntity(String, EntityMatchMode, IEnumerable<String>) |
指定した意図 ID EntityMatchMode、フレーズを使用して、パターン マッチング エンティティを作成します。 このエンティティ型は、指定されたフレーズに基づいて一致します。 |
CreateListEntity(String, EntityMatchMode, String[]) |
指定した意図 ID EntityMatchMode、フレーズを使用して、パターン マッチング エンティティを作成します。 このエンティティ型は、指定されたフレーズに基づいて一致します。 |
適用対象
Azure SDK for .NET